Problem Description:
The task is to identify whether the objects in the images are machines or not. If an object is
not a machine, you should place the color
green in the box below it. If an object
is a machine, you should place the color
blue in the box below it.
Solution Approach:
1.
Understand the Definition of a Machine: A machine is a device that performs or assists in performing physical tasks, often using energy to do so. Examples include calculators, phones, washing machines, computers, and airplanes.
2.
Analyze Each Image: Carefully examine each image to determine whether the object depicted is a machine or not.
3.
Mark the Boxes: Based on your analysis, mark the boxes with either green (for non-machines) or blue (for machines).
Step-by-Step Analysis of Each Image:
#### Row 1:
1.
Calculator:
- A calculator is a machine because it performs mathematical calculations using electronic components.
-
Mark: Blue (machine)
2.
Smartphone:
- A smartphone is a machine because it processes information, communicates, and performs various tasks using software and hardware.
-
Mark: Blue (machine)
3.
Dog:
- A dog is a living organism, not a machine. It does not perform tasks using mechanical or electronic means.
-
Mark: Green (not a machine)
#### Row 2:
4.
Washing Machine:
- A washing machine is a machine because it uses electricity to wash clothes by spinning and agitating them.
-
Mark: Blue (machine)
5.
Flowers:
- Flowers are part of a plant, which is a living organism. They are not machines.
-
Mark: Green (not a machine)
6.
Computer:
- A computer is a machine because it processes data, runs programs, and performs tasks using hardware and software.
-
Mark: Blue (machine)
#### Row 3:
7.
Sun:
- The sun is a star, not a machine. It is a natural celestial body that emits light and heat through nuclear fusion.
-
Mark: Green (not a machine)
8.
Airplane:
- An airplane is a machine because it uses engines and other mechanical parts to fly and transport people or goods.
-
Mark: Blue (machine)
9.
Butterfly:
- A butterfly is a living organism, not a machine. It does not perform tasks using mechanical or electronic means.
-
Mark: Green (not a machine)
